The immortal symbol of the emirate is the Burj Khalifa Tower, whose height is 828 meters. More than a half billion dollars was spent for the construction of this unique building. Now in the luxurious skyscraper is located a prestigious hotel, apartments, as well as office space. Travelers have an excellent viewing platform here. One of the main symbols of the city is considered to be the Sheikh Zayed Mosque, also known as the White Mosque. This particular building amazes with its scale and incredible beauty; around the mosque is a huge square, laid out of marble of various colours. The mosque can host up to 40,000 believers at once, and is considered one of the most luxuriously decorated mosques in the world. When walking along the city, you can see a lot of beautiful religious monuments including the Armenian Church of St. Gregory the Illuminator. It was built not so long ago, in 1980. The initiators of the church construction were the representatives of the local Armenian community. It was built in the style that is typical for Caucasus temples. The city of Ajman is located approximately 10 kilometers from Sharjah. This is quite a calm and “modest” settlement. It is often considered the poorest region in the UAE. The city’s territory is also much smaller compared to other cities of the country. Nevertheless, this is a great vacation destination with beautiful nature and a tranquil atmosphere. A visit to the National Museum is an essential part of any vacation in Ras al Khaimah. The museum is open in a beautiful old fort that was built yet in the 18th century. Right from the moment of its building and until 1970, the fort was the main residence of local rulers. Later, it was decided to turn it into a large cultural center. In the new resort area, there is a beautiful religious landmark - the Jumeirah Mosque. Despite the fact that it was built quite recently, the architects managed to take into account, the most important historical traditions. The modern mosque is very similar to the religious buildings that were constructed during the Middle Ages. Al-Bidiya Mosque is really worth mentioning among other historical sights. It is the oldest mosque in the United Arab Emirates and one of the oldest in the world. Though the explicit data about the time of its construction do not exist, the very first written records of the mosque were found more than 500 years ago. Shopping remains one of the most popular entertainments that guests of the emirate genuinely love. Here vacationers can visit both luxurious shopping centers and authentic oriental bazaars. Local bazaars sell such interesting items as essential oils and natural cosmetics based on oil, and perfumes. Vacationers will be amazed by hundreds of spices and herbs, popular oriental sweets, and, of course, fragrant coffee.
